Herbs and Ayurvedic Remedies for Arthritis Cure
The term Arthritis is basically defined as the inflammation of joints. Depending upon of the type of arthritis there are many treatments available for arthritis cure. Ayurvedic remedy is one of the ancient holistic approaches for arthritis cure. It is based on ancient Brahmin Indian treatments and considers indigestion, also called as ama to be the root cause of almost all the diseases. Ayurvedic remedies try to remove the ama from the joint and bring it back to the colon, and then tries to eliminate it. For this, all we need to do is to keep the colon clean. Ayurvedic remedies for arthritis cure is preventive and tries to cure the ailment not the symptoms. Given below are some of the Ayurvedic herbal remedies for arthritis cure.
Ginger for arthritis cure
Ginger is considered to be one of the best Ayurvedic herbal remedies for arthritis cure and is prescribed traditionally. Studies have shown that ginger root inhibits production of prostaglandins and leukotrienes, which are the root causes of pain and inflammation. You can take it as an infusion while going to bed and then sleep with a blanket to allow perspiration or you can make a paste of it and apply over the joint externally. Ginger gives you relief from pain but without any side effects.
Turmeric for arthritis cure
Turmeric is the oldest Ayurvedic herbal remedy for arthritis cure used by traditional Indian medicine. Researches show that turmeric is responsible for inhibiting prostaglandin production and stimulating the creation of cortisol thereby relieving inflammation. It is found that the oil obtained from the fresh rhizomes of turmeric is beneficial, as an anti-inflammatory agent. Curcumin, an extract from the turmeric spice is considered to have the potent ability to quell inflammation.
Boswellia serrata (Frankincense) for arthritis cure
Boswellia serrata, an Ayurvedic herbal remedy for arthritis cure, improves blood supply to the joints and prevents tissue deterioration. It inhibits the production of leukotrienes, which cause inflammation. In a recent study it was found that, Boswellia serrata improved symptoms in 97 percent of patients suffering from rheumatoid arthritis. It even doesn’t have any side effect.
Devil's claw plant (Harpagophytum pricumbens) for arthritis cure
Devil's claw plant is widely used for arthritis cure; especially its underground tubers are beneficial for arthritis. Studies show that Devil's claw plant is most effective when taken along with non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DS), and may even reduce the amount of NSAIDS you may be taking. Though devil’s claw plant is safe to use it may have some side effects like headache, diarrhea etc.
Ashwagandha for arthritis cure
Ashwagandha, also known as Indian Ginseng has been known to help reduce the discomfort associated with arthritis since it eases inflammation. The root of ashwagandha contains traces of essential oils that are effective in treatment of rheumatoid arthritis.
Mahanarayana oil for arthritis cure
Mahanarayana oil applied externally over the affected joints. It improves flexibility, muscle fatigue, and stiffness and removes pain. Mix it with sesame oil in 1:1 ratio and apply to the painful areas. The application must be done with a gentle massage. Yoga, bath or mild exercise after oil application helps to improve the situation fast.
Guggul for arthritis cure
Guggul has traditionally been used in Ayurvedic remedy to treat rheumatoid arthritis and very helpful in arthritis cure due to its anti-inflammatory properties. It is used more than any other herb in Ayurveda. Since it is relatively mild and gentle on the human body, it can be taken by anyone.
Licorice for arthritis cure
Licorice has been used since ancient times for the treatment of all inflammatory diseases including arthritis. Just chewing a piece of licorice is effective in relieving the pains. But remember that high doses of licorice extracts may cause serious adverse health effects related to salt and water retention. Therefore before taking it, consult your doctor.
